He was a High Court judge from 1975 to 1981 and a Lord Justice of Appeal from 1981 until 1992.Fox was born in Ireland to Roman Catholic parents, the youngest of four children. His father worked in the Irish Civil Service. His parents supported Michael Collins, and moved to England in 1922 as Éamon de Valera grew in popularity. Fox was educated at Drayton Manor School in Hanwell.. }
